# ChalkLine Environments

ChalkLine, our school timetable solver, runs in two tiers: trial and live. Trial gets scrubbed sample rosters only — no real student data lands there, promise. Live is locked behind the scheduler gateway and audited weekly. If you're reviewing access paths, start with the solver workers. Each tier boots with the settings below.

config for bahop-baduf:
[kasion]
team = lamath
access_code = ac_d807e5
host = kasion.paliqcloud.corp
port = 4000
owner = julix.tamvan
peer = frair.qorvelsoft.local

This PR moves the Ferngate component library to strict semantic versioning with an automated compatibility check on publish. Support should note that apps pinned to old majors will keep working but won't receive patches after the deprecation window closes. The publish pipeline now enforces the windows and rate limits defined by the following constants.

tuning table, yawip-fahip:
CAPS = {
    "pelmir": 125,
    "novix": 267,
}

Break-glass access — Quellgraph resolver hotfix. Context: the N+1 fix in the OrderLines resolver batches loads via Loaderette; if the batcher deadlocks in prod, latency spikes within minutes. New team members: do not toggle feature flags directly. Break-glass grants temporary write access to the flag store so you can disable BATCH_ORDERLINES. Page the on-call lead first. Access expires after 30 minutes. Audit entries are mandatory. To activate break-glass, authenticate with the recovery passphrase shown below.

unlock words, hahaf-fajeg: quenmir-belius

### 2.14.3 — Key rotation (Scanhale integration)

Rotated the signing key used by the Brimworth barcode scanner bridge after the old one passed its 90-day window. All scan payloads from warehouse units in Delverton now validate against the new key; the old key stays accepted for 48 hours, then is revoked. On-call: if you see `SIG_MISMATCH` spikes after the grace window, restart the bridge pods so they reload config. No schema or endpoint changes. The new verification key is recorded below.

rollout seal: bky9_2369ZXVnu